Description
Prerequisites: MATH 110 or MATH 118 or Placement into a higher MATH course, or COMP 125 or COMP 141 or COMP 150 or COMP 180 or permission or SCPS student; Prior experience with a procedural programming language is sufficient to obtain permission to enroll.

This programming intensive course with its weekly lab component introduces basic concepts of object-oriented programming in a language such as Java.

Outcomes: Ability to take a problem, break it into parts, specify algorithms, and express a solution in terms of variables, data types, input/output, repetition, choice, arrays, subprograms, classes, and objects; Ability to judge a good program.
